Transaction ec13cb05ecd5365a2505f71a3063bf7b07f7d6958157ec9db455475103df9771
1 Input
1 Output
-
ec13cb05ecd5365a2505f71a3063bf7b07f7d6958157ec9db455475103df9771:0
- value
- 2687644
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 49ead93f301e40927befaefbc8203598f602b0e7 OP_EQUAL
- address
- 38Rrb7f6AyBuSdFe1KMytmwvGCbC4QqA45